Add expected salary to your profile for insights.The RoleWe are seeking an experienced Payroll Officer to join our Finance team. The position is available on a full-time or part-time basis and will:Ensure the efficient and effective delivery of the full function of payroll, including processing superannuation and salary sacrifice contributionsMaintain understanding of current Payroll and Award legislation, as well as remuneration benefits and taxation issuesCheck and pay internal commissions and maintain accurate account balancesCalculate, report and pay PAYG Withholding and Payroll TaxPerform annual tasks such as PAYG Payment Summaries, Taxable Payments Report, Q Leave, Payroll Tax, Annual Return, and assist with year-end Audit as required.The PersonMinimum 2-3 years' experience managing end-to-end payroll processesDemonstrated experience in managing superannuation, salary sacrifice, and contributionsStrong understanding of corporate-level payroll functions for a multi-entity structure, strong financial acumen, and PAYG technical skillsExcellent time management, attention to detail, and organizational skillsIntermediate skills with ExcelExperience with Jobpac is highly desirableRemuneration package will reflect candidates' experience and qualifications.The CompanyWe’re busy creating thousands of homes for Queenslanders, with 85 master planned communities delivered over 35 years.
